The video tutorial explains the concept of heat exchangers, their types, and how they function. It covers the basic principles of heat transfer, including conduction, convection, and radiation. The tutorial details various designs like coil and plate heat exchangers and explores specific types such as duct plate, trench heaters, and microchannel heat exchangers. Advanced applications, including furnace evaporators and chilled beams, are also discussed. The video concludes with answers to initial questions posed to the audience.
